The recent row over the AIB Roast has caused a certain of kind of stir as it has divided the Indian film industry into two halves. One supports the trio involved – actors Ranveer Singh, Arjun Kapoor and filmmaker Karan Johar – while the other half is totally up in arms against them.
The Khan trinity, for one, hasn’t really liked what followed. There have been reports that Shah Rukh Khan and Salman Khan reprimanded good friend Karan Johar over this, with SRK having said that he won’t like ‘to take sides in the controversy’; Aamir Khan went as far as to openly condemn the Roast and called using such expletives in public as ‘perpetuating verbal and emotional violence’.
[related-post]
The latest to join the AIB Roast haters’ list is filmmaker Sanjay Leela Bhansali who apparently is quite miffed with his protege Ranveer Singh.
Ranveer Singh, who touched new heights of popularity with Bhansali’s ‘RamLeela’, is now working again with the filmmaker in the upcoming magnum opus ‘Bajirao Mastani’. Bhansali has expressed his disapproval over the Roast as he found it ‘cheap’ and wanted the stars to conduct themselves as they are expected to.
Seems like the AIB Roast row isn’t ready to die off and the fire is spreading far and wide.
